摘要:
继上文《nacos适配达梦、瀚高、人大金仓数据库及部分源码探究 》后补充nacos适配SqlServer、Oracle的贴码,主要区别是SqlServer、Oracle的分页SQL有点不一样,做个记录; SqlServer的分页有三种实现方式:offset /fetch next、利用max(主键) 阅读全文
摘要:
一.插件实现 1.插件目录结构 2.pom依赖 <dependency> <groupId>com.alibaba.nacos</groupId> <artifactId>nacos-datasource-plugin</artifactId> <version>2.2.4</version> </ 阅读全文
摘要:
一. @EnableFeignClients 1.1.类介绍 从上面注释可以看出是扫描声明了@FeignClient接口的类,还引入了 FeignClientsRegistrar类,从字面意思可以看出是进行了 FeignClient 客户端类的注册。 1.2.FeignClientsRegistra 阅读全文
摘要:
一.案例 1.1.Post请求: http://localhost:8250/xx/task/test json格式参数: { "string": "a;b;c;d" } 1.2.controller代码: @Autowired DataSourceClientService dataSourceC 阅读全文
摘要:
quartz存在一个问题,当正在进行的任务已经达到了设置的个数,后续触发的任务没有线程可用,会导致系统宕机; Quartz通过StdSchedulerFactory工厂创建调度器,initialize方法通过解析quartz.properties配置信息进行加载,默认线程个数为10,可以通过覆盖信息 阅读全文
摘要:
依赖:spring-boot-starter-data-jpa等其他Spring依赖版本都是2.1.5 <dependency> <groupId>com.dameng</groupId> <artifactId>Dm8JdbcDriver18</artifactId> <version>8.1.1 阅读全文
摘要:
SseEmitter broken pipe 阅读全文
摘要:
Spring Framework自动装配setAutowireMode和Mybatis案例的源码探究 阅读全文
摘要:
Mybatis的初始化和结合Spring Framework后初始化的源码探究 阅读全文
摘要:
Mybatis一级缓存失效源码探究 阅读全文